Who you are – Director, Corporate Communications
You are a dynamic, detail-oriented, intuitive person with the ability to develop relationships, build rapport and become a trusted team member. You are able to provide everyone you assist or support with a high level of service, have strong organization and multi-tasking skills, and are searching for a rewarding career where you are valued and respected.
What you'll do
Strategic Communications Leadership
- Develop and implement a comprehensive communications strategy that supports the organization's business plan, strategic priorities, and brand objectives.
- Serve as a trusted communications advisor to executive leadership, providing guidance on messaging, reputation management, and stakeholder communications.
- Establish communication plans that align organizational initiatives with employee understanding, member engagement, and business outcomes.
- Ensure consistent messaging and brand voice across all communication channels.
Internal Communications
- Lead the development and execution of enterprise-wide internal communication strategies that inform, engage, and inspire employees.
- Create communication frameworks that help employees understand organizational goals, priorities, performance, and change initiatives.
- Partner with leadership, Human Resources, and business units to develop communications supporting culture, employee engagement, and organizational change.
- Oversee executive communications, including leadership messages, town halls, key presentations, and internal announcements.
- Measure and continuously improve communication effectiveness through employee feedback, engagement metrics, and communication analytics.
Social Media Strategy & Execution
- Own the organization's social media strategy across all relevant platforms.
- Develop content strategies that support brand awareness, thought leadership, member engagement, recruitment, and business initiatives.
- Oversee content development, publishing calendars, community engagement, and performance reporting.
- Monitor social media trends, emerging platforms, and audience insights to optimize organizational presence and engagement.
- Establish governance and best practices for social media communications across the organization.
Content Development & Brand Alignment
- Ensure all communications reflect organizational values, brand positioning, and strategic priorities.
- Oversee development of compelling content, including articles, executive messages, speeches, videos, newsletters, social content, and corporate publications.
- Collaborate with marketing and brand teams to ensure integration between communications campaigns and broader marketing initiatives.
- Maintain editorial standards and communication governance across channels.
Measurement & Performance
- Develop KPIs and reporting frameworks to measure communication effectiveness and stakeholder engagement.
- Monitor media coverage, social engagement, communication performance, and employee engagement metrics.
- Use data-driven insights to refine communication strategies and maximize impact.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Communications, Public Relations, Journalism, Marketing, Business, or a related field.
- 8–10+ years of progressively responsible experience in corporate communications, public relations, marketing communications, or related roles.
- Experience leading both internal and external communications programs.
- Experience developing and executing social media strategies and content programs.
- Experience advising senior leaders and managing executive communications.
- Financial/Banking experience not required
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
- Exceptional written, verbal, and interpersonal communication skills.
- Strong strategic thinking and business acumen.
- Ability to translate complex business initiatives into clear, compelling communications.
- Strong relationship-building and stakeholder management skills.
- Expertise in communication planning, storytelling, and content strategy.
- Knowledge of media relations, public affairs, and social media best practices.
- Strong project management and organizational skills.
- Ability to manage multiple priorities and respond effectively in fast-paced environments.
- Data-driven mindset with experience using analytics to guide communications strategy.
